Recognizing Discrimination in the Workplace
- Being excluded from meetings or social events: Are you consistently left out of important workplace gatherings or denied opportunities offered to your colleagues?
- Receiving unfair performance reviews: Are your evaluations overly critical or inconsistent with your actual work performance?
- Being denied promotions or training opportunities: Have you been passed over for advancement despite being qualified?
- Being subjected to offensive jokes or comments: Is the workplace culture hostile or uncomfortable due to discriminatory remarks?
- Being treated differently than your colleagues: Do you notice discrepancies in how you’re treated compared to others with similar roles and experience?
If you’ve observed any of these red flags, it’s important to document them and seek legal advice. We can help you assess your situation and determine the best course of action.

Can I sue my Las Vegas employer for discrimination if I was fired for refusing to participate in illegal activity?
Yes. Nevada law protects employees who refuse to engage in illegal activity. If you were terminated for refusing to participate in something unlawful, you may have a strong claim for wrongful termination. Contact us to discuss your specific circumstances.

What is the process of filing a discrimination complaint with the Nevada Equal Rights Commission (NERC)?
The NERC handles discrimination complaints in Nevada.
The process generally involves:
- Filing a charge of discrimination: You must file a formal complaint with the NERC within 300 days of the discriminatory act.
- NERC investigation: The NERC will investigate your claim, which may include interviewing witnesses and gathering evidence.
- Mediation: The NERC may offer mediation services to help you and your employer reach a resolution.
- Right-to-sue notice: If mediation is unsuccessful, the NERC will issue you a “right-to-sue” notice, allowing you to file a lawsuit in court.
Navigating the NERC process can be complex. We can assist you with filing your complaint and guide you through each step.
